Latest Patents
Katsuhide Soya holds 1 patent for his invention titled "Device for producing coated steel sheet and method for producing coated steel sheet." This device includes a blowing-off unit that sprays gas to remove excessive coating accumulating along the side edges of a steel sheet. Additionally, it features a coating-collection unit that gathers the excess coating removed by the blowing-off unit. The design of the duct and coating container is optimized for effective operation, ensuring minimal waste and improved quality in the production process.
